Output bf70cfa7a3bbba04a23256a7642624faeb3d4783f3a0a86282b66f590b3fbf4f:6

value
52725
script pubkey
OP_0 OP_PUSHBYTES_20 26e5883e77c02eb4453b115a37c86a68cf19d06e
address
bc1qymjcs0nhcqhtg3fmz9dr0jr2dr83n5rwaaq9nq
transaction
bf70cfa7a3bbba04a23256a7642624faeb3d4783f3a0a86282b66f590b3fbf4f
confirmations
147734
spent
true